WELLS BRANCH

Wells Branch is situated about 15 miles north of Downtown Austin between I-35 and Mopac. With convenient access to major highways and lively areas like the Domain, this neighborhood has all of the perks of suburban convenience while being relatively close to the city center.

LIVING IN WELLS BRANCH

Public transportation is huge plus here—the Capital Metro bus system has multiple stops, or avoid traffic by taking the Metro Rail downtown or to the Domain. Wells Branch is also close to the growing suburbs of Round Rock and Pflugerville, where major employers like Dell, IBM, National Instruments, Samsung, Freescale, and AMD are located (for all you techies out there) All of these employers are less than a 15-minute drive from Wells Branch.

APARTMENTS IN WELLS BRANCH

The cost of living and apartment prices are very affordable in this part of Austin, which makes it the perfect place to live if you enjoy the quiet and relaxed vibe away from the big city.
